Above Stairs Antiques
F I, B, C SY24 5JA
Situated above the main bar of the ‘Friendship Inn’, halfway through the village on the ‘bog side’ (not the sea side).
The stock is eclectic, anything unusual, interesting or old, from Victorian to 1970’s. Bric-a- brac, books,china, glassware, costume jewellery, postcards, brass, copper, treen, etc. There is a good selection of
30’s to 70’s collectables. The shop includes “Frock O” a room full of vintage and nearly new clothesand accessories. If it’s wacky, weird, dreadful or wonderful, you can ind it here.

Furniture Cave
33 C S A C SY23 1NZ
Walking down Terrace Road from the railway station (now also a Wetherspoon pub)
to the promenade, Cambrian Street is the rst street on the right.
Housed in the former tea-room warehouse in the centre of Abersytwyth, on thebeautiful West Wales coast, The Furniture Cave has two large showrooms of antique furniture, oriental rugs, maps, pictures, clocks, silver and collectables of all
kinds. We also oer new furniture in classic styles, ireplaces and stoves.
